  • Essential Guide to Gas Line Installation

    Although it might appear daunting at first, comprehending the essential principles of gas line installation is vital to ensure safety and efficiency. You'll find several gas line varieties, each designed for specific uses. Black iron pipes are commonly used for indoor applications, while corrugated stainless steel tubing (CSST) is lauded for its flexibility and straightforward setup. The installation procedure demands meticulous planning and execution. You'll need to identify the most efficient route for the gas line, considering elements like building structure and local regulations. Then, you'll meticulously connect the gas line to your main supply, guaranteeing a secure fit to stop leaks. Keep in mind it's essential to have your installation inspected for safety.

    Evaluating the Price for Installing Gas Lines throughout Ellsworth

    If you're considering installing a gas line in Ellsworth, it's crucial to carefully determine the associated costs. The total expense is determined by multiple installation considerations. First and foremost, the distance of the gas line necessary will greatly influence the final cost. Moreover, the type of gas line material you choose (such as steel or polyethylene) can vary in expense.

    Furthermore, the complexity of the installation, including the need for directional drilling or trenching, can increase your expenses. When you need crossing complex ground conditions or following stringent area guidelines, factor these into your cost calculations. Furthermore, labor costs, which may vary according to the skill level of your installer, should be factored in. Be sure to include possible unexpected issues, as surprise issues can affect your final bill.

    What Are the Signs of a Damaged Gas Line in My Ellsworth Home?

    Upon discovering signs of a broken gas line at your property, immediate attention is required. You'll typically notice an strange aroma first - this serves as your main warning for gas detection. This smell is a safety measure mixed with gas. Also, be alert to a hissing noise, as this may reveal gas line damage. Dead vegetation, water bubbles, or dust clouds from an unknown source are also warning signs. Pay attention to these signals; your protection is essential.

    What Is the Typical Lifespan of a Gas Line Installation?

    Curious about the typical lifespan of a gas line? It mainly comes down to the quality of materials and how it's installed. High-quality materials, like steel or plastic, usually survive up to 50 years or longer. Though, the installation process is equally crucial. If the installation isn't done correctly, the durability is greatly reduced. This means it's not just about the quality of gas line, but also about proper installation methods.
